scsi: lpfc: Reject received PRLIs with only initiator fcn role for NPIV ports
Currently, NPIV ports send PRLI_ACC to all received unsolicited PRLI requests. For an NPIV port, there is no point to PRLI_ACC if the received PRLI request has the initiator function bit set and the target function bit unset. Modify the lpfc_rcv_prli_support_check() routine to send a PRLI_RJT in such cases. NPIV ports are expected to send PRLI_ACC only if the Target function bit is set.
